Output 2687019ab970d64fe3bc3ecf33cbc7a95b02a1f519fe0a2fc5355fba27367d82:3

value
39142460
script pubkey
OP_0 OP_PUSHBYTES_20 6aab124903e9b89c147c0fc5d598ea90850487f1
address
ltc1qd243yjgraxufc9ruplzatx82jzzsfpl3vguhd2
transaction
2687019ab970d64fe3bc3ecf33cbc7a95b02a1f519fe0a2fc5355fba27367d82
spent
true